Transaction 7cea70ab87799fa48608c2a04800248bdfa2e44ed4493321a42bedc48e19fccc
2 Input
1 Outputs
- 7cea70ab87799fa48608c2a04800248bdfa2e44ed4493321a42bedc48e19fccc:0
value 11022114
address 3J3dWtKXgxMWKEAZyDENMRDSan753asAJi